Symptoms

  • •Engine RPMs remain elevated while the vehicle is in park or neutral
  • •Unsteady or fluctuating engine speed at idle
  • •Possible engine stalling when coming to a stop
  • •Check engine light illuminated
  • •Poor fuel economy noted during driving

Solution
1. Preparation
  • Gather necessary tools and parts.
  • Ensure the vehicle is parked on a level surface and the engine is cool.
  • Disconnect the battery to prevent electrical shorts.
2. Clean the Throttle Body
  • Remove the air intake duct to access the throttle body.
  • Use throttle body cleaner and a soft cloth to clean the throttle plate and housing.
  • Reinstall the air intake duct securely.
3. Test and Replace the IAC Valve (if necessary)
  • Disconnect the electrical connector from the IAC valve.
  • Remove the IAC valve from its mounting location.
  • Inspect for carbon build-up; clean if possible or replace if faulty.
  • Reinstall the IAC valve and reconnect the electrical connector.
4. Check and Replace the MAF Sensor (if necessary)
  • Disconnect the MAF sensor electrical connector.
  • Remove the MAF sensor from the intake system.
  • Inspect for dirt or damage; replace if needed.
  • Reinstall the MAF sensor and reconnect the electrical connector.
5. Inspect and Replace Vacuum Hoses (if necessary)
  • Visually inspect all vacuum hoses for cracks or disconnections.
  • Replace any damaged hoses with new ones to ensure a tight fit.
  • Re-check all connections after replacement.
6. Reconnect the Battery
  • Reconnect the battery terminals securely.
  • Start the engine and allow it to idle to verify that the RPMs are stable.
